Ngorongoro Crater
Ngorongoro Crater is a vast volcanic caldera in northern Tanzania. Formed when a giant volcano exploded and collapsed on itself millions of years ago, it now stands as one of the most unique wildlife havens in Africa. Arusha National Park
Arusha National Park is a versatile destination known for its dramatic landscapes and ease of access from Arusha and Moshi. It covers a relatively small area but contains three distinct zones: the lush forests of Mount Meru, the serene Momella Lakes, and the volcanic Ngurdoto Crater. Seychelles Islands
Seychelles is a collection of 115 islands in the Indian Ocean known for its clear turquoise waters and granite boulders. The islands are divided into the inner granitic islands and the outer coralline islands, offering a mix of lush hills and low-lying coral reefs.
